Your Cart (0)

You have no items in your shopping cart.

You are inUnited States

Choose your country:

Need Help?

How may we help you?

How may we help you? We are in Italy! Leave us a message and we'll call you back

Contact Us

Contact us


Need assistance? We are here to help.

For your convenience, we have published a list of the most Frequently Asked Questions (FAQ’s) that may already have the answers you are looking for.

For additional questions about our products and services e-mail us or call our toll free number. We’re happy to assist you to the best of our abilities. 

24 hours a day, 7 days a week

Let us know how we can help. The more details you include, the better we’ll be prepared to answer your questions.

Please note:  Italy is between 6 and 9 hours ahead of US time, therefore we may not be able to immediately reply to your messages or calls. We’ll answer your questions as soon as we can.

The information you provide will be handled according to our.